external home insulation, also known as external wall insulation or solid wall insulation, involves adding a layer of insulation material to the exterior walls of a building. This method helps to improve the thermal performance of a home by preventing heat loss in the winter and heat gain in the summer. By insulating the external walls, you can create a more comfortable living environment year-round and reduce your energy bills.

One of the key benefits of external home insulation is its ability to enhance the energy efficiency of your home. By reducing the amount of heat that escapes through the walls, external insulation helps to maintain a more stable indoor temperature, reducing the need for heating and cooling systems to work overtime. This can lead to significant savings on your energy bills and reduce your carbon footprint, making your home more environmentally friendly.

In addition to improving energy efficiency, external home insulation also helps to enhance the overall comfort of your living space. By keeping the heat inside during the winter and blocking out excess heat in the summer, external insulation creates a more pleasant indoor climate, regardless of the weather outside. This can make your home more enjoyable to live in and reduce the need for additional heating and cooling measures.

Another important benefit of external home insulation is its ability to protect the structure of your home from moisture damage. By adding a layer of insulation to the exterior walls, you can help to prevent condensation from forming and protect against dampness and mold growth. This can not only improve the health and safety of your home but also extend the lifespan of your building materials.
